Output 6820585792b7a568147d8f9f13b172c8428373e3c215b09f3f9cf168d8defc23:1

value
1080028
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6c54ac03a6314a00500816fe2b463beffdc8371 OP_EQUAL
address
3Kp24cawetK8ABYXcihgZoT59BsdKq6moc
transaction
6820585792b7a568147d8f9f13b172c8428373e3c215b09f3f9cf168d8defc23
spent
true